University of Münster, 2014 - 273 p.
This work was created in the context of the XENON100 and XENON1T experiments for the search for dark matter. It presents a contribution to the analysis of the main data of the XENON100 experiment as well as direct and indirect research and development for XENON1T in the form of Monte Carlo simulations of a test detector and measurements of the reflectivity of Teflon in vacuum and liquid xenon.
